The Postgraduate Certificate in Quantum Computing and Cyber Security is a specialized program designed to equip students with the knowledge and skills required to navigate the rapidly evolving landscape of quantum computing and cybersecurity threats.
This program focuses on the application of quantum computing principles to solve complex problems in fields such as cryptography, optimization, and machine learning, while also exploring the latest advancements in cybersecurity techniques to protect against quantum computer-based attacks.
Through a combination of theoretical foundations and practical applications, students will gain a deep understanding of quantum computing and its potential impact on various industries, including finance, healthcare, and technology.
The program's learning outcomes include the ability to design and implement quantum algorithms, understand the principles of quantum computing and its applications, and develop expertise in cybersecurity measures to protect against quantum computer-based threats.
